Resource Innovations is seeking a Lead level demand side management (DSM) research and evaluation manager to join our growing team in Toronto, Ontario (Canada). As a Lead with Resource Innovations, you will be responsible for providing technical oversight and project management for the Advisory Services business unit that provides empirically based research and program evaluations to support energy efficiency programs and energy transition efforts in Canada and the United States.

Specific responsibilities will include leading: research and process evaluations, staff development, team execution, and reviewing work product for client delivery, while ensuring on-time and under budget performance of research and process evaluations and other related tasks.

The position will be part of our Consumer Behavior team and will work closely with our Research and Process Evaluation team. Candidates with more than three years of relevant work experience are encouraged to apply. Relevant work experience includes knowledge of DSM program evaluation principles or market research, behavioral science, energy efficiency, and energy efficiency programs.

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Lead and conduct research and process evaluations of energy efficiency and DSM programs, including customer behavior.
  • Manage projects to complete deliverables on time and within budget
  • Manage clients and teaming partner relationships
  • Develop scopes of work and budgets for new work
  • Oversee primary and secondary data collection efforts as well as conducting data analysis.
  • Development data collection instruments.
  • Lead and support technical report writing; contribute to draft reports, including results and actionable recommendations.
  • Support senior staff with development of presentations, papers and proposals.
  • Other duties as assigned.
  • Bachelor’s degree (or higher) in a relevant field (such as social science, economics, policy, environmental science, or engineering).
  • 3-7 years of work experience in relevant field (DSM, energy efficiency programs, behavioral research, market research, program evaluation)
  • Analytical and research aptitude and mindset
  • Intellectual curiosity and commitment to continuous learning
  • In-depth understanding of the theory and best practices in survey and interview design, implementation, and analysis.
  • Experience preparing reports detailing analytical findings.
  • Excellent writing, communication, and computer skills are mandatory.
  • Demonstrated proficiency with Microsoft Office programs including Word, Excel, Teams and Outlook, and SharePoint.
  • Interest in sustainability and passionate about making a meaningful impact on the environment.


Preferred skills, education and experience

  • Familiarity with behavioral science principles and organizational decision-making
  • Familiarity with energy efficiency program processes, theory logic models, program process flow diagrams, customer journey maps, net-to-gross analyses, energy end uses, energy efficiency market, and energy efficiency technologies.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ple tasks with competing priorities
  • Ability to build relationships with clients and work in tandem to solve logistical and technical issues.
